    Rateless codes for erasure channels were recently proposed by Luby with very efficient coding and decoding schemes. However, designing an efficient decoding rateless code for binary error channel (BEC), still remains a difficult problem. In this work we propose a rateless decoding algorithm for the BEC using a coding matrix G with a high level of sparsity. The distribution used to generate the elements of G can be designed to give with high probability a sub-matrix B of G with a sparse inverse leading to an efficient way of computing the syndrome. We show that our method is able to update the syndrome from a previous evaluation. However to obtain the error signal we still have to solve a linear programming problem in R.
